package org.jooq.impl;
import static org.jooq.impl.DSL.function;
import org.jooq.CaseConditionStep;
import org.jooq.Configuration;
import org.jooq.Field;
/**
* @author Lukas Eder
*/
final class Decode<T, Z> extends AbstractFunction<Z> {
/**
* Generated UID
*/
private static final long serialVersionUID = -7273879239726265322L;
private final Field<T> field;
private final Field<T> search;
private final Field<Z> result;
private final Field<?>[] more;
public Decode(Field<T> field, Field<T> search, Field<Z> result, Field<?>[] more) {
super("decode", result.getDataType(), Tools.combine(field, search, result, more));
this.field = field;
this.search = search;
this.result = result;
this.more = more;
}
@SuppressWarnings("unchecked")
@Override
final Field<Z> getFunction0(Configuration configuration) {
switch (configuration.dialect().family()) {
// Other dialects emulate it with a CASE ... WHEN expression
default: {
CaseConditionStep<Z> when = DSL
.decode()
.when(field.isNotDistinctFrom(search), result);
for (int i = 0; i < more.length; i += 2) {
// search/result pair
if (i + 1 < more.length) {
when = when.when(field.isNotDistinctFrom((Field<T>) more[i]), (Field<Z>) more[i + 1]);
}
// trailing default value
else {
return when.otherwise((Field<Z>) more[i]);
}
}
return when;
}
}
}
}
